How to Beat Sandygast
Sandygast is a 1-Star Raids raid boss in Pokemon GO with ghost/ground typing. The best counter is Mega Gengar (Mega) with Lick and Shadow Ball, dealing 56.000 DPS. Sandygast's shiny form is available from raid encounters.
Sandygast can be defeated by a minimum of 2 trainers using optimal counters at level 40+. We recommend 4+ trainers for a comfortable win, especially if your team isn't fully powered up.
Type strategy: Sandygast is weak to Dark, Ghost, Grass, Ice, Water -type attacks. Avoid using Electric, Fighting, Normal-type moves as Sandygast resists them. Focus your team on the highest DPS counters from the list below — even budget options without Shadow or Mega forms perform well in larger groups.
Top 3 counters: The strongest lineup against Sandygast is Mega Gengar (56.000 DPS), Primal Kyogre (55.455 DPS), and Mega Sceptile (51.846 DPS).
Catching Sandygast: After defeating Sandygast, the catch encounter will have a CP between 671 and 722 at level 20. With weather boost, the range is 835-898 at level 25. A perfect 100% IV Sandygast from raids will have exactly 722 CP — look for that number! Use Golden Razz Berries and Excellent curveball throws to maximize your catch rate.

What is Sandygast weak to?
Sandygast is weak to Dark, Ghost, Grass, Ice, Water-type attacks. It resists Electric, Fighting, Normal, Poison, Bug, Rock-type moves, so avoid those.

What CP is a 100% IV Sandygast from raids?
A 100% IV (15/15/15) Sandygast from raids will have 722 CP at level 20, or 898 CP at level 25 with weather boost. The minimum CP (10/10/10 IVs) is 671. If you see 722 CP in the catch screen, it's a perfect — use a Golden Razz Berry!

What weather boosts Sandygast in raids?
Sandygast is weather boosted during fog,sunny weather. When boosted, Sandygast is harder to defeat (higher CP in the raid) but the catch encounter will be level 25 instead of 20, giving you a higher CP catch (835-898 CP) with potentially better IVs. Weather boost is a double-edged sword — harder raid, better reward.
